HOW TO GET GREASE STAINS OUT OF CLOTHES THAT HAVE BEEN DRIED

  1. Dampen the area with water.
  2. Cover the grease stain with liquid dish detergent. …
  3. Use a scrub brush or old toothbrush to work the detergent into the stain.
  4. Rinse the detergent with water.

In this manner, does black grease come out of clothes?

Your humble everyday washing-up liquid is great at breaking down oil and grease on your dishes, so it’s a good bet for black grease stain removal too. To remove really tough grease stains, try making a thick paste using a small amount of dishwashing liquid and a bit of baking soda.

In this way, how do you get stains out of beige clothes? Pretreat it with a liquid laundry detergent, using an up-and-down motion with a soft brush to break up the stain. Rinse well. Sponge with white vinegar and rinse again. Repeat, treating the stain with liquid detergent, then with white vinegar until you’ve removed as much stain as possible.

Can you get a grease stain out of clothes after drying?

Squirt a few drops of dish soap on the grease mark. Manufacturers formulate dish soap to break down grease. Grasp the fabric on both sides of the stain and rub the material together to work the soap into lather in the greasy area. … Do not put it in the dryer because the heat can further set a stubborn stain.

How do you get black grease stains out of clothes?

To get rid of oil or grease stains on your favorite clothes, lay some paper towels underneath the stain and generously spray the grease with WD-40 or Goo Gone. Allow the solvent to saturate the stain for 10 to 20 minutes. Using your fingertips, rub some dishwashing liquid onto the WD-40 saturated grease stain.

How do you get black car grease out of clothes?

Place a drop or two of dishwashing liquid on the stain, add a drop of water and work it into the stain with your thumb and forefinger. Using the nailbrush or toothbrush, rub the stain in a circular motion on both sides of the fabric. Wash the item as per the directions found on the care tag.

Can vinegar and baking soda remove stains?

Saturate set-in stains with vinegar, then rub the spot with a paste made from equal parts vinegar and baking soda. You can add a couple of tablespoons each of vinegar and laundry detergent to a bucket of water and soak the garment overnight ?if the stain persists. Then, rinse and wash.

Does baking soda remove stains on clothes?

Baking soda, also called bicarbonate of soda or sodium bicarbonate, lifts stains from fabric. Mix 4 tbsp. of baking soda with 1/4 cup of water to make a general stain remover. … Apply baking soda to bad stains and let it sit for three hours before washing (see References 1).
